我通过NuGet添加了PostSharp(PostSharp.4.0.40,但我也检查了.39版本),创建了一个继承自 OnExceptionAspect 的类(例如 CustomExceptionBehaviour - 我以前在示例控制台应用程序中为我工作的这个方面进行了测试),如果在使用 CustomExceptionBehaviour 装饰的方法中的任何异常,OnException行为都没有被执行(并检查生成的程序集确实没有try-catch在方法内部)。
项目构建输出不包含有关PostSharp的任何警告。 我检查了项目属性,PostSaharp选项卡,找到了“将PostSharp添加到此项目”按钮,但是当我点击它时没有任何反应......
为什么它不起作用的任何想法?